Over Biblically Speaking

The Bible has been a bestseller for millennia, yet learning about Christianity can feel daunting. I felt the same way. So, as I asked questions, I hit "Record." Biblically Speaking is for curious Christians seeking clear answers to big Bible questions. Each episode unpacks Scripture with theologians, breaking down passages, parables, and prophecies to make the Bible relatable and easy to understand. If you're looking to grow in faith with real insights and a fresh perspective, this podcast is your guide to understanding God's Word simply and meaningfully.
